Description

The RAMBo board is an all in one 3D printer motherboard. It is designed and manufactured by Ultimachine. It includes all power connectors, crimp contacts and housings for thermistors and motors and pre-crimped wires for endstops. A USB cable is also included in this package to connect with your computer. This is the version 1.3.

Logic

  • Arduino MEGA compatible Atmega2560 and Atmega32u2 processors are compatible with all RAMPS class firmware
  • Crystals for both usb and mcu (timing accurate to 10ppm)
  • 4 Thermistor jacks
  • All extra pins broken out on both processors (allows using the 32u2 for LUFA AVR programmer, etc)
  • 2 channel SDRAMPS compatible SPI breakout

Motor Drivers

  • 5 A4982 1/16th microstep motor drivers (2 connectors on Z for Prusa Mendel and other dual Z printer designs)
  • Digital Trimpot for stepper current control
  • Current limit on driver IC VCC to prevent permanent latchup
  • Microstep mode configured by MCU through firmware (no jumpers needed)
  • Test points for driver control signals
  • Step and Direction pins are on their own ports for synchronous movement capability
  • Extra driver ports broke out for up to 3 additional drivers

PWM DC outputs (Extruders, Fans, Etc.)

  • 6 outputs
  • Indicator led for each channel

Power

  • Power supply: 12V-35V DC, 16A+
  • Three independent power rails for flexible input power configurations:
  • 1) Heated Bed: 15A 12-24V
  • 2) Extruders and fans: 5A 12-24V (fuse can be exchanged for up to 10A capacity) 10V-26V input voltage
  • 3) Motors and logic: 5A 12-24V (fuse can be exchanged for up to 10A capacity) 10V-26V input voltage
  • Built in SMPS for 5V generation from Motor Power Input2

PCB

  • 4 layer
  • 2oz copper on all layers
  • High temperature FR4-TG130 PCB
  • Gold ENIG finishing
